Two Senior Jaguares Ruled out of Super Rugby Opener vs Kings

Preparation problems continue ahead of the new season. Two senior Jaguares players have been ruled out of the Super Rugby Opener vs the Kings. Veterans Nicolás Sánchez and Juan Manuel Leguizamón will miss the start of the season after having suffered injuries in warm-up matches.

Last Friday’s training game saw the roster split in half with two Jaguares teams going one-on-one. Both Sánchez and Leguizamón went down injured in the match. Sánchez is out for three weeks and Leguizamón is for six.

Sánchez suffered a tear of his quadriceps while Leguizamón went down with a ligament injury in his knee. Both players had been likely to play against the Kings, the same is true of Martín Landajo who is also out. Facundo Isa continues to train separately from the remainder of the roster.

With the Pumas 9-10 combination inactive Raúl Pérez appears set to field the uncapped duo of Gonzalo Bertranou and Joaquín Díaz Bonilla. Leonardo Senatore will be the likely starting 8 with Pablo Matera and Javier Ortega Desio completing the back-row.
